In the hospitality industry, employees frequently engage in manual handling tasks, from carrying heavy trays to moving furniture. Manual handling training is essential to ensure that staff perform these tasks safely, thereby reducing the risk of injuries. This article discusses the impact of manual handling training on safety standards in the hospitality sector.
The Challenges of Manual Handling in Hospitality
-
Heavy Lifting:
- Hospitality employees often lift heavy objects, such as trays, luggage, and equipment, which can lead to injuries if not handled correctly.
-
Fast-Paced Environment:
- The nature of hospitality often requires quick movements, which can increase the risk of accidents if employees are not trained properly.
-
Repetitive Movements:
- Repeatedly lifting and carrying items can lead to fatigue and strain injuries over time.
-
Crowded Spaces:
- Working in busy restaurants or hotels can create challenging environments for safe manual handling.
The Importance of Manual Handling Training in Hospitality
-
Injury Prevention:
- Manual handling training teaches employees safe lifting techniques, significantly reducing the likelihood of injuries in the hospitality sector.
-
Regulatory Compliance:
- Hospitality organizations are required to comply with health and safety regulations that mandate manual handling training for staff.
-
Improved Employee Confidence:
- Training boosts employees' confidence in their ability to perform manual tasks safely, leading to better job performance.
-
Enhanced Guest Experience:
- Proper handling practices ensure that guests are treated safely and efficiently, enhancing their overall experience.
Key Components of Manual Handling Training for Hospitality
-
Safe Lifting Techniques:
- Training should focus on safe methods for lifting and carrying items commonly handled in hospitality.
-
Understanding Ergonomics:
- Employees must learn about ergonomics to minimize strain during manual handling tasks.
-
Risk Awareness:
- Training should educate staff on identifying potential hazards associated with manual handling tasks and how to mitigate these risks.
Implementing Effective Manual Handling Training Programs in Hospitality
-
Tailored Training Programs:
- Customize training to address the specific manual handling challenges faced in the hospitality sector.
-
Interactive Training Methods:
- Utilize hands-on practice and assessments to reinforce learning and ensure that employees can apply their knowledge effectively.
-
Encourage Continuous Learning:
- Promote ongoing training and refresher courses to keep staff updated on safe handling practices.
-
Regular Evaluations:
- Continuously assess training programs to ensure they meet the evolving needs of the hospitality workforce.
